Manufactured homes have become a popular and affordable housing option in the United States. These homes are built in factories and then transported to the site where they will be permanently located. While they are often referred to as mobile homes, many manufactured homes are designed to be permanently installed and may not actually be moved once they are placed on a foundation.

Manufactured homes come in a variety of styles and sizes, from small and basic models to larger, more elaborate homes with all the modern amenities. They are also highly customizable, with options for different finishes, appliances, and layouts to suit the specific needs and preferences of each homeowner.

One of the key benefits of manufactured homes is their affordability. Compared to traditional site-built homes, manufactured homes can often be purchased at a lower cost, making them an attractive option for those looking to buy a home on a budget. In addition, because they are built in a controlled factory environment, there is often less waste and more efficient use of materials during the manufacturing process.

Despite their affordability, manufactured homes can also provide a high quality of living for their occupants. Modern designs and features can rival those of traditional homes, including open floor plans, energy-efficient appliances, and high-end finishes.
